Who We Are
The School of Education at UC Davis is committed to its mission to strengthen teaching and learning for all. As we grow, we remain true to the distinctive traditions of UC Davis with emphases on interdisciplinary collaboration, deep and sustained engagement with practitioners and community partners, and on work that fundamentally integrates research and practice.
Education has a long history at UC Davis: the campus offered its first teacher-training program 90 years ago.
Through our Ph.D., Ed.D. and M.A. programs, we prepare students to take leadership roles in strengthening schools, advancing research and scholarship, and improving education policy.
In our credential programs, we prepare students to become professional educators, integrating the tools of theory and research to improve classroom practice.
